A true Montessori preschool is more than a classroom with specific materials; it's a prepared environment designed for independence and hands-on learning. The classrooms you visit should feel calm, orderly, and beautiful, with child-sized furniture and accessible shelves filled with tactile learning tools. The role of the teacher, often called a guide, is to observe and gently direct your child’s interests, not to lead a whole class in the same activity at the same time. This fosters the self-discipline and concentration that are hallmarks of the Montessori method.
As you begin your local search, we recommend scheduling in-person visits. This is the most crucial step. Look beyond the brochure and observe the classroom in action. Is there a peaceful hum of engaged activity? Are children allowed to work independently, choosing activities that interest them, and are they treated with deep respect? Don’t hesitate to ask about the credentials of the guides. A key indicator of a quality program is whether the lead teachers hold credentials from a recognized Montessori training institution like the American Montessori Society (AMS) or the Association Montessori Internationale (AMI).

Ask about their daily routines, how they incorporate outdoor time—perhaps in a local park or a secure playground—and their policies on communication. You’ll want a school that partners with you. Furthermore, inquire about how the school handles the transition from preschool to kindergarten, especially within our local Valley Stream school districts. A good Montessori preschool will prepare your child not just academically, but socially and emotionally for that next step.
